Imo State Postal Codes 2026: Complete List of ZIP Codes for All LGAs and Major Towns

Imo State is located in Nigeria’s South-East geopolitical zone and is known as the “Eastern Heartland.” The state capital is Owerri, which serves as the administrative, commercial, educational, and cultural hub of the state. The Nigerian Postal Service (NIPOST) assigns unique six-digit postal codes to towns, districts, and Local Government Areas (LGAs) across Imo State to facilitate efficient mail delivery and address verification.

The general postal code for Imo State is 460001, while individual LGAs, towns, and communities have their own specific postal codes. Postal codes in Imo generally range from 460101 to 473121, covering major areas such as Owerri, Orlu, Okigwe, Mbaise, Oguta, Mbano, Aboh Mbaise, Mgbidi, Nkwerre, and Ohaji.

Postal Codes for Owerri

Owerri is the capital city of Imo State and the state’s largest urban center.

AreaPostal Code
Owerri Main Town460101
New Owerri460211
Ikenegbu Layout460221
Aladinma460231
World Bank Housing Estate460241
Federal Housing Estate460251
GRA460261
IMSU Area460271
Nekede Area460281

Owerri postal codes range from 460101 to 460281 depending on the district and neighborhood.
